QualCert Level 3 Diploma in Nutritional Epidemiology and Research (Dip Nutritional Epidemiology and Research)
The QualCert Level 3 Diploma in Nutritional Epidemiology and Research (Dip Nutritional Epidemiology and Research) is a comprehensive qualification designed for learners who want to explore the scientific study of nutrition and its impact on population health. This course provides in‑depth knowledge of epidemiological methods, dietary assessment tools, and research techniques used to investigate the relationship between diet, nutrition, and chronic disease.
Learners will gain practical skills in analyzing nutritional data, interpreting dietary surveys, and applying evidence‑based approaches to public health nutrition. The diploma emphasizes both theoretical understanding and hands‑on application, preparing students to critically evaluate research findings and contribute to the growing field of nutritional science.
